In this review of Evolving Halakhah, Moshe Zemer presents a thoughtful, accessible study for readers who want a principled, ethical framework for interpreting Jewish law. The book's bottom line is clear: Halakhah is portrayed as a living, moral system capable of responding to modern realities, and that argument is the single biggest reason a reflective student or community leader should read it. This review examines Zemer's central claims, the book's usefulness as a teaching and reference tool, and why its approach matters for contemporary religious life.

Key Features

  • Developing Halakhah: Argues that Jewish law is not static but a developing structure that adapts to each generation, helping readers reconcile tradition with change.
  • Moral emphasis: Centers ethical action as the measure for legal decisions, offering a framework to prioritize humane outcomes in practice.
  • Accessible analysis: Written for students and thoughtful readers, the book explains complex legal theory without dense academic jargon.
  • Community responsibility: Stresses that the entire Community of Israel bears responsibility for shaping Halakhah, useful for communal leaders and educators.
  • Balanced critique: Encourages a critical approach to tradition, providing a reasoned alternative to both rigid literalism and total rejection.
